Sicamous: Where Majestic Mountains Embrace Serene Waters

Nestled between the majestic mountains and shimmering waters of Shuswap Lake, Sicamous, British Columbia, is a hidden gem for nature lovers and adventure seekers alike. Known as the Houseboat Capital of Canada, this charming town offers a paradise of outdoor activities, from exhilarating water sports to serene hiking trails. Visitors can explore the stunning landscapes of nearby provincial parks or indulge in a leisurely boat ride along the picturesque lakes. With its welcoming community, rich natural beauty, and endless recreational opportunities, Sicamous is the perfect escape for those seeking tranquillity and adventure in the heart of the great outdoors.

  • Last SpikeOpens in a new window – Visit the historic Last Spike, the site that marked the completion of Canada’s transcontinental railway. Here, you can learn about its significance in shaping the nation’s history while enjoying the surrounding picturesque landscape that gives a glimpse into the past.

Best time to go to Sicamous

Sicamous experiences its lowest average temperature in December, at 20.1°F (-6.6°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 62.6°F (17.0°C). June is usually the wettest month. July to September are the peak travel months in Sicamous,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is sunny to mostly sunny, accompanied by no to light rainfall. On the other hand, January, November, and December t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
